Event Overview

The Stone Mill 50 Mile Run is a trail race located in Montgomery Village, Maryland. The course highlights the natural scenery of Montgomery County by utilizing the Seneca Greenway and Muddy Branch trails. Participants navigate a route consisting primarily of single-track dirt trails through forested areas and rolling terrain.

Course Details

The race distance is 50 miles. The path includes several small stream crossings that runners must navigate. While many sections of the trail system are designed to drain effectively, certain portions of the course may become muddy if there is wet weather leading up to or during the event.

Participation and Volunteering

Registration for the event opens in May and closes at the end of August. As part of the event's philosophy, participants are asked to commit to at least six hours of volunteer service with a local running club, a trail maintenance crew, or a running-related non-profit organization prior to race day. This commitment is based on an honor system, and no official proof of service is required to enter the race. Visit the organization's website for the most recent information.
